Is manager a high paying job?

Managers often earn higher salaries compared to entry-level positions, with pay varying based on industry, experience, and location. Senior managers or those in specialized fields tend to have higher compensation, and managerial roles often include benefits such as bonuses and stock options.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Manager, you need strong leadership, decision-making, and organizational skills, typically supported by a bachelor's degree in business or a related field. Familiarity with project management software, budgeting tools, and performance tracking systems is often necessary. Excellent communication, conflict resolution, and motivational abilities help managers effectively lead teams and foster a positive work environment. These competencies are crucial for achieving organizational goals, ensuring team productivity, and managing resources efficiently.

What are some common challenges managers face when leading a diverse team, and how can these be addressed?

Managers often encounter challenges such as communication barriers, differing work styles, and varying cultural perspectives when leading diverse teams. To address these, successful managers foster an inclusive environment by encouraging open dialogue, offering team-building activities, and providing regular feedback. They also invest time in understanding individual strengths and adapting their leadership style to support each team member's growth. Proactively addressing potential conflicts and promoting mutual respect are key to maintaining a productive and harmonious team.

What does a manager position consist of?

A manager position involves overseeing team operations, coordinating tasks, setting goals, and ensuring productivity. Managers often handle staffing, performance evaluations, and communication between staff and upper management, requiring leadership and organizational skills.

What is a manager position?

Manager positions are roles within an organization where individuals are responsible for overseeing teams, projects, or departments. Managers plan, coordinate, and direct activities to ensure goals are met efficiently and effectively. They are also responsible for supervising employees, making decisions, allocating resources, and fostering a productive work environment. Managerial roles exist in virtually all industries and can vary widely in scope and responsibility depending on the organization.

About TRIGO Global Quality Solutions

Founded in 1997, TRIGO is a multinational company providing operational Quality Management solutions for the manufacturing sector, especially in the automotive and aerospace industries. With a team of more than ten thousand professionals present in 20+ countries across 4 continents, TRIGO offers a comprehensive portfolio of Quality Assurance services ranging from inspection to expert auditing, consulting and training.

The unrivaled expertise, industrial mindset and extensive global footprint that TRIGO has built up over the last 3 decades has made TRIGO the leading quality solutions provider using the latest innovative and reliable digital systems and standard processes, delivering results in the most demanding industries. TRIGO has recently started to expand its clientele by offering quality services to the medical, chemical and food industries.
